Nikolaus Waxweiler wrote: > Hi, > there's a bug in the rc.d script that prevents bfilter from being > stopped: "sig_stop=-KILL" should be "sig_stop=KILL", since the script > adds a "-" automatically. Currently, a "kill --KILL <pid>" is issued, > which does nothing. The script waits for bfilter to stop until it times > out. Thanks for bringing this to our attention. I fixed up that rc.d script and bumped the PORTREVISION, so please let us know if that works for you. I also fixed up the sig_stop values in other scripts where they were incorrectly specified. hth, Doug -- This .signature sanitized for your protection
